A large metal floating mirror from Restoration Hardware seemingly doubles the 675 square feet of the Schmidt-Friedlander apartment in Windsor Terrace, Brooklyn. The family of three dines at an oak table from Canvas Home, with Wishbone chairs by Hans Wegner. Decorators White paint by Benjamin Moore and oiled Hakwood European oak flooring are used throughout.
The Shift House, by Portland–based firm Root Design Build, is among the first residences in the United States to be designed according to Passive House standard. The project got its name from the "shifted" placement of the front and rear sections of the house. The configuration eliminates hallways and maximizes room space.
